Wyndham Worldwide Statement

As a family-oriented company, we work with many organizations and charities in support of children’s wellness and rights, including providing ongoing hotel accommodations for victims of human trafficking through the Polaris Project, a leading organization in the United States combating all forms of human trafficking.
 
In recent years, Wyndham Worldwide has also worked with ECPAT and other organizations in our shared commitment to the safety of all children. We are expanding this commitment by becoming a member of the Code for the Protection of Children in Travel and Tourism (www.thecode.org).
 
We have also had human rights policies and training at our company for several years, and have been actively collaborating with ECPAT in reviewing and enhancing our training, policies and procedures to best adhere to the intention and spirit of the code.  We intend to join those who have signed the code and anticipate completing the process in August.
 
As long as human trafficking and exploitation continue to be supported by those profiting from this tragic practice, we believe no member of the travel and tourism industry can ever guarantee these events will not occur in the future. However, our shared commitment and partnership with organizations like the Polaris Project and ECPAT help play a critical role in increasing awareness and prevention.








We thank these organizations for their important efforts and ongoing collaboration with Wyndham Worldwide, as we strive to live our core values and support the communities in which we live and work around the world.
